When looking for a fixer upper designer near you, it is important to consider their rates. The designer's rates will vary depending on their experience, location, and the scope of your project. It is important to find a designer who offers competitive rates and who is willing to work within your budget.

  • Experience: More experienced designers will typically charge higher rates than less experienced designers. However, it is important to keep in mind that experience does not always equate to quality. There are many talented and affordable designers who are just starting out in their careers.
  • Location: The cost of living in your area will also affect the designer's rates. Designers in large cities will typically charge more than designers in small towns.
  • Scope of the project: The scope of your project will also affect the designer's rates. A small project, such as a kitchen remodel, will typically cost less than a large project, such as a whole-house renovation.

It is important to get quotes from several different designers before making a decision. This will help you to compare rates and find the best designer for your project.

FAQs on "Fixer Upper Designers Near Me"

Before embarking on a home renovation project, it is essential to address common questions and misconceptions to ensure a successful outcome. Here are six frequently asked questions regarding "fixer upper designers near me":

Question 1: How do I find qualified fixer upper designers in my area?

To locate reputable designers, begin by seeking recommendations from trusted sources such as friends, family, or real estate agents. Utilize online platforms like Houzz and HomeAdvisor to search for designers and read reviews from past clients. Additionally, attend local home improvement events and expos to connect with professionals.

Question 2: What factors should I consider when selecting a fixer upper designer?

When choosing a designer, evaluate their experience in handling fixer-upper projects, their design style alignment with your vision, and their communication skills. Inquire about their approach to budgeting, project management, and addressing unexpected challenges.

Question 3: How can I estimate the cost of hiring a fixer upper designer?

The cost of a fixer upper designer varies depending on their experience, location, and the scope of your project. Request quotes from multiple designers to compare their rates and services. Remember to factor in additional expenses such as materials, permits, and labor.

Question 4: What is the typical timeline for a fixer-upper renovation project?

The timeline depends on the project's complexity and the availability of materials and contractors. Discuss realistic timelines with potential designers and establish a clear schedule to avoid delays and ensure a smooth renovation process.

Question 5: How do I ensure effective communication with my fixer upper designer?

Open and frequent communication is crucial. Establish clear expectations, set regular progress check-ins, and utilize project management tools to facilitate seamless communication. Encourage active listening and be prepared to provide constructive feedback throughout the project.

Question 6: What are red flags to look for when hiring a fixer upper designer?

Beware of designers who lack proper licensing or insurance, provide unrealistic cost estimates, or exhibit poor communication skills. Trust your instincts and avoid working with designers who do not inspire confidence or align with your values.

Tips from Fixer Upper Designers Near Me

Hiring a fixer upper designer can transform your renovation project, ensuring a successful outcome. Here are six essential tips to guide you:

Tip 1: Communicate Your Vision Clearly

Articulate your design goals, preferences, and inspiration to your designer. Share images, sketches, or online mood boards to convey your desired aesthetic and functionality.

Tip 2: Set a Realistic Budget and Timeline

Discuss your financial constraints and project timeline with your designer. Seek transparency regarding costs and potential expenses to avoid surprises.

Tip 3: Prioritize Functionality and Flow

Consider how you and your family live in the space. Optimize layouts, storage solutions, and traffic flow to create a comfortable and efficient home.

Tip 4: Embrace Natural Light and Ventilation

Maximize natural light sources by incorporating large windows, skylights, and reflective surfaces. Ensure proper ventilation to improve air quality and reduce energy consumption.

Tip 5: Don't Neglect Outdoor Spaces

Extend your living space by designing inviting outdoor areas. Consider decks, patios, landscaping, and outdoor lighting to create a seamless indoor-outdoor connection.

Tip 6: Seek Professional Guidance for Complex Projects

For major structural changes, electrical rewiring, or plumbing overhauls, consult with licensed contractors and engineers to ensure safety and code compliance.
